一、云计算和路由交换哪个前景好?
个人建议是云计算啊,路由交换以后肯定是往大的走,云计算是面向全社会,只有规模很大的地方对路由交换的要求才高,而这样对工程师的要求肯定高,但是数量确会逐渐减少。
而云计算的发展是不可阻挡的,针对的是大量的初级用户,对技术支持需求越来越多。 虽然有回答说是云计算越来越复杂,学不完,不过现实却不一定,没有哪个人需要学会所有的技术,云计算产品非常之多,但是常用的也就那么几个,遇到专业特殊的,自学研究或者找高手请教都是可以的,学无止境,做过一次之后,容易上手了。
二、云数据与大数据技术概念?
云数据:是通过网络“云”将巨大的数据计算处理程序分解成无数个小程序,然后通过多部服务器组成的系统进行处理和分析这些小程序得到结果并返回给用户。
大数据:是指无法在一定时间范围内用常规软件工具进行捕捉、管理和处理的数据集。
三、cpu与gpu 数据交换
深入探讨CPU与GPU数据交换
在当今数字时代,计算机领域的发展日新月异,CPU和GPU作为计算机核心部件,扮演着至关重要的角色。而CPU与GPU数据交换,作为两者间密切关联的关键环节,更是备受关注。本文将深入探讨CPU与GPU数据交换的重要性、方法以及优化技巧。
CPU与GPU数据交换的重要性
CPU与GPU分别承担着计算机中不同的任务。一般来说,CPU处理顺序逻辑,对于串行代码和复杂分支非常擅长,而GPU则擅长于并行处理,对于大规模数据并行计算效果显著。因此,在很多应用中,我们需要实现CPU与GPU之间的数据交换,以充分发挥各自的优势。
CPU与GPU数据交换的方法
数据交换是指在CPU和GPU之间传输数据的过程,常见的方法有:
- 1. 显式拷贝: 通过调用API函数,将数据从CPU内存拷贝到GPU内存,或者反之。
- 2. 零拷贝: 通过共享内存等方式,在CPU和GPU之间共享数据,减少不必要的数据拷贝。
- 3. 异步数据传输: 采用异步传输方式,在数据传输过程中充分利用计算资源,提高效率。
CPU与GPU数据交换的优化技巧
为了提高数据交换的效率,我们可以采用以下优化技巧:
- 1. 批量处理: 将数据集中处理,减少交换次数,提高数据传输效率。
- 2. 内存对齐: 对数据进行合理对齐,减少内存访问时间,提高数据传输速度。
- 3. 数据压缩: 在传输大量数据时,可以采用数据压缩算法,减少数据传输量,提高效率。
- 4. 使用DMA: 使用直接内存访问技术,减少CPU的干预,提高数据传输速度。
综上所述,CPU与GPU数据交换在计算机应用中具有重要意义,对于优化程序性能至关重要。通过选择合适的数据交换方法,并采用有效的优化技巧,可以充分发挥CPU与GPU的潜力,实现更高效的计算。
>四、主机与访客怎么交换数据
在SEO优化中,一个重要的方面是网站的用户体验。而网站的用户体验受到许多因素影响,其中包括网站的速度、内容质量以及主机与访客怎么交换数据等方面。
主机对网站速度的影响
主机的性能直接决定了网站的加载速度。如果你的网站使用的是便宜的主机,可能会面临访问速度缓慢的问题。慢加载速度会影响访客的体验,也会影响搜索引擎的排名。
主机与访客怎么交换数据的方式决定了网站的响应速度。如果主机和访客之间的数据交换是通过高速连接完成的,那么网站的加载速度将更快,访客体验也更加顺畅。
主机对内容质量的影响
除了网站速度外,主机还会影响网站的内容质量。如果主机的稳定性不佳,可能会导致网站频繁宕机,影响访客对网站的信任度。
此外,主机的安全性也直接关系到网站内容的质量。如果主机存在安全隐患,网站可能会被黑客攻击,造成数据泄露等严重后果,进而影响访客对网站的评价。
因此,在选择主机时,除了关注价格外,还应考虑主机的稳定性、安全性等因素,以提升网站的内容质量。
如何优化主机与访客之间的数据交换
为了提升网站的用户体验和SEO优化效果,需要优化主机与访客之间的数据交换方式。以下是一些优化建议:
- 使用CDN(内容分发网络):CDN可以帮助加速网站的访问速度,提高用户体验,同时减轻主机的负担,降低主机与访客交换数据的时间成本。
- 压缩网站资源:对网站的图片、CSS和JavaScript等资源进行压缩可以减小文件大小,加快数据传输速度,提高访客的加载体验。
- 优化数据库:定期清理数据库中的无用数据、优化表结构等操作可以提升数据库的性能,减少数据请求时间,改善访客的访问体验。
- 使用缓存技术:利用缓存技术可以减少服务器的压力,加快数据存取速度,改善访客的浏览速度,从而提升用户体验。
结语
在进行网站优化时,不仅要关注内容质量和关键词排名,还需要重视主机和访客之间的数据交换方式。通过优化主机性能、提高数据交换效率,可以有效提升网站的用户体验,进而提高搜索引擎的排名,带来更多的流量与曝光。
五、交换机与路由器区别?
交换机上网是分别拔号的,他们拥有自己的账号,而路由器则是共享一个账号。
六、路由器与交换机区别?
交换机是电光转换的网络设备路由器是在网间起到网关作用
七、IP路由技术的数据交换发生在?
网络层。
网络层是OSI参考模型中的第三层,介于传输层和数据链路层之间,它在数据链路层提供的两个相邻端点之间的数据帧的传送功能上,进一步管理网络中的数据通信,将数据设法从源端经过若干个中间节点传送到目的端,从而向传输层提供最基本的端到端的数据传送服务。主要内容有:虚电路分组交换和数据报分组交换、路由选择算法、阻塞控制方法、X.25协议、综合业务数据网(ISDN)、异步传输模式(ATM)及网际互连原理与实现。
八、路由器交换机转发数据的过程?
路由器交换机转发数据过程如下:
当路由器接收到一个数据包时,首先会检查数据包的目标地址是否与本机同一个网段。如果是,直接将数据包封装成帧,通过二层设备发送到目标地址;如果不是,则将数据包转发到网关,重新封装。
网关查看数据包送达的目标ip地址,然后根据目标ip地址查找路由表,决定转发端口。
重新封装的数据包被转发到下一个路由器,再次进行封装、转发,直到到达目标主机。
当网关发现目标地址属于本网段时,会查找MAC表(ip与mac对应关系),然后封装成帧发送到目标机器网卡。
目标主机验证后将数据传送给上层应用。
九、内存可以通过cache与cpu交换数据?
内存可以通过cache与cpu交换数据。
CPU与硬盘之间不直接进行数据的交换,他们之间数据的交换中介为内存,换句话说,需要的CPU处理的数据全部存放在内存里面(也就是平时所说的主存储器),也就是说当硬盘里的数据需要做处理的时候,数据首先需要被放到内存里面,然后CPU再去读取内存里的数据并进行处理处理完之后存回内存。
CPU对存储器进行数据请求时,通常会先去访问Cache。当CPU访问的数据在Cache里面时,这时就会直接把Cache里的数据读到CPU里面。当需要的数据没有在Cache里时,CPU会去主存里面找,找到之后把数据从主存读到CPU寄存器里同时也会把数据写到Cache中,现在大多数为多级Cache,而且现在大多数Cache都会在CPU中。
十、硬盘可以直接与CPU交换数据吗?
不可以,硬盘与CPU间的桥梁是内存,二级缓存,一级缓存
简单的说,硬盘的数据要给CPU处理,但是如果直接传输,硬盘数据过於庞大,CPU要慢慢搜索到要用资料,这样速度太慢,所以有了内存,将你用的可能性比较高的数据存再内存里,然后由CPU读取,这样就可以加快运算速度了